What are the main differences between NetEnt and Microgaming in mobile gaming?
Both NetEnt and Microgaming provide high-quality mobile gaming experiences, but they differ in several key areas:
- Game Variety: Microgaming boasts over 800 games, while NetEnt offers around 200. This means more choices with Microgaming, but NetEnt focuses on quality over quantity.
- Graphics and Design: NetEnt is renowned for its cutting-edge graphics and immersive themes, which provide a visually stunning experience. Microgaming, while also strong in graphics, tends to have a more traditional aesthetic.
- RTP Rates: NetEnt’s average RTP is around 96.5%, whereas Microgaming is slightly higher at 96.6%. This marginal difference can influence long-term gameplay.
How do they perform on mobile devices?
Performance on mobile devices is crucial for gamers on the go. Both providers have made significant strides in optimizing their games:
- Responsiveness: Both NetEnt and Microgaming ensure their games load quickly and run smoothly on mobile devices. However, NetEnt games often provide a more seamless experience with fewer lags.
- Touch Interface: NetEnt has a more intuitive touch interface, allowing easy navigation and gameplay. Microgaming games can sometimes feel less optimized for touch controls.
- Compatibility: Both providers support a range of devices, including iOS and Android. NetEnt tends to offer a more consistent experience across various devices.

Common Myths about NetEnt and Microgaming
Let’s address some common misconceptions regarding these two providers:
- Myth 1: NetEnt games are only for high rollers. Truth: NetEnt offers a variety of games with different betting limits suitable for all types of players.
- Myth 2: Microgaming games are outdated. Truth: While Microgaming has been around longer, they continuously update their offerings with new games and technologies.
- Myth 3: All games from both providers have the same RTP. Truth: RTP varies between individual games, so it’s essential to check the specifics before playing.
